# Service Accounts: String Extraction

The `extract-i18n` script pulls translatable strings from all Bramblewick repos and pushes them to the Glossa service. It runs under the `i18n-extractor` service account. Do not run it under your personal account; Glossa rate-limits individual users aggressively. The account has write access to the staging catalog only. Set the token in your shell before invoking the script. The current staging token is below.

API key for kahap-kafog: zpat15_6qzxZ7YR8aDwjmp

**Ticket: Vault locked — can't adjust log sampling for Chatterbox service**

Chatterbox is flooding the aggregator again and I need to drop sampling to 1%, but the sampling config lives in the Ironbox vault, which auto-locked after three failed attempts. On-call can reopen it through the break-glass flow, entering the recovery passphrase noted directly below.

strongbox words: druath-quenael

### Step 4: Update Webhook Retry Semantics

The old Pipewren dispatcher retried failed webhooks immediately, five times, then dropped them. The new dispatcher uses exponential backoff with jitter and a dead-letter queue; nothing is silently dropped. Migrate consumers to tolerate duplicate deliveries before enabling it — retries are at-least-once. Don't change backoff settings without sign-off. Set the dispatcher's retry behavior using these configuration values.

config for yahof-tajop:
zorath:
  pin: 7493
  metrics_host: metrics.zorath.tolvaqsys.internal
  tenant: praiel
  seal: seal_fd9cd4f1

Subject: SpoolPilot v2.3 ready for review

Hey team — the printer-spooler microservice fix is up. This one finally squashes the duplicate-job bug that Marlenne's team at Cobbett Labs kept hitting when two print requests landed in the same millisecond. Review focus: the new dedupe window and the retry queue changes. Build is green on all runners. For verification, the artifact's trace token is pasted below.

trace token, yajef-bajeg: htk3_b5d